They ran the #3/4, Golden State LA-CHI via the RI. Ran on SP LA-Santa Rosa NM via El Paso (but changed power, etc. at Tucumcari). Used La Salle St Station in CHI. In 1956 the round end RI obs cars were squared off and run midtrain.
Also #39/40, the Imperial, which was still a full coach/sleeper consist in 1956, combined with the Cherokee Tucumcari-Memphis. The remnants of the old Imperial ran after 1958 as a mail train with 1 coach and an 8-5 sleeper (that got dropped west of KCY in 1960). Same routing and stations as #3/4.
Will give you an exact consist of the Golden State equipment when i dig out my notes. They did operate with both RI ans SP equipment in the same consists. SP provided 44-seat leg rest coaches and Rock Island provided 48-seat leg rest coaches. RI provided 8-6 Sleepers and SP provided 10-6 sleepers. There were also 4-6-4 sleepers and 6-6-4 sleepers. Three of the consists operated with 5-Double Bedroom Buffet Lounge Observations on the nrear provided by RI and the other consists operated with a blunt end 10-6 on the rear compliments of the SP.
All consists operated with a Baggage Crew Dormitory and 36 seat dining car and a Coffee Shop lounge car cant remember configuration off top of head but believe it was 32 seat dining 14-seat lounge with bar. For the two consists that operated with the Blunt end 10-6 on rear the SP provided a full lounge car for the sleeping car passengers trainlined to the rear of the 36-seat dining car. Also offered for your consideration is the “Golden Rocket”. This was supposed to be a luxury tri-weekly streamliner on the Golden State Route covered by two consists, one each provided by RI & SP. The RI consist was under construction when the whole idea was cancelled and SP’s consist was never built. The RI cars were placed in the pool for the “Golden State”.
